Commercial Slab Construction Questions
What types of projects require commercial slab construction? Commercial slab construction is used for foundations of warehouses, retail spaces, parking lots, and industrial buildings in Staten Island and nearby areas.
How thick are typical commercial slabs? The thickness of commercial slabs varies based on the building’s purpose but generally ranges from 4 to 12 inches for structural support.
What materials are commonly used for commercial slabs? Concrete is the primary material used, often reinforced with steel rebar or mesh to increase strength and durability.
What should property owners consider before starting a commercial slab project? It is important to evaluate the soil conditions, drainage needs, and load requirements to ensure a proper foundation for the structure.
